Regardless of NVIDIA and LLM/AI, the claim that inflation is caused directly, or without-fail, by an increase in money supply - is not well founded. A significant money supply increase may very well have a tiny or possibly even negative price-increasing impact - depending on how money is supplied, to which elements and under what conditions.

Key difference is that these loans, which do increase the money supply and create inflation, are on average productive and profitable and thus deflationary. Quantitative easing is just printing money and often goes towards repaying bad debts, which are unproductive and thus not deflationary, so the inflation (increase in money supply) does not outweigh the deflation (creating of goods)
